Just 131 feet from restored Edo-era post town Magome-Juku, Chaya Hotel has simple traditional rooms with futon bedding and a tatami-mat floor.
Lori
From
Canada
This was a great location right in the centre of Magome-juku. Check in was easy with a place to leave your bags earlier in the day. We had a private room for two people with enough floor mats to make it very comfortable. Facility was very clean. Shared bathrooms and showers were plentiful. We had the dinner and breakfast for an extra charge. This was well worth it. The food was delicious and they accommodated our vegetarian diet.

Hotel Fuki no Mori is a 20-minute ride from JR Nagiso Train Station on the hotel’s free shuttle. Guests can enjoy walks at the garden or the scenic areas surrounding the hotel.
Mei
From
United States
Tastefully decorated, pleasant dining experience with partitions between dining each party, balcony with a Mountain view, beautiful kimono set in the room for guest to wear throughout. The only issue is it is 20 min away from Tsumago town or Najiso town, in the middle of mountains, so don’t expect shops or restaurants nearby! But the air is fresh, the site is quiet and nice, and the hotel has a free shuttle bus for pickup and drop at fixed hours. It was fine for us.

it was great to stay right on the Old Nakasendo Way, in an authentic traditional house. It was an easy walk to the Suhara train station, supermarket and restaurants. We took a train and bus to Magome-juku one day and walked via Magome Pass to Tsumago-juku - which was an absolute highlight of our 3 weeks in Japan.
